@idigoresha1

Прошу помощи с литературой, связанной с ИБ?

Скоро в 9 класс и хотелось бы занять призовое место в олимпиаде по ИБ, поэтому изучаю язык C, но понять суть задач и как их решать все равно не могу(скрин примера задачи)
spoiler
5b389a4c3f8cf617196755.png5b389a5df2d79445960793.png

Хотелось бы найти литературу, которая будет по этой теме!
Буду благодарен людям, которые направят меня и просто помогут с вопросом!
  • Вопрос задан
  • 276 просмотров
Решения вопроса 2
athacker
@athacker
Приведённое вами задание -- это скорее задание на анализ исходного кода, а ИБ тут притянута за уши и просто задаёт контекст (учётные записи, пароли, хэш), в котором рассматриваются исходники программы. Литература по ИБ для решения подобных задач вам никак не поможет. Скорее, помогут справочники и руководства по программированию на Си ли Паскале.
Ответ написан
Комментировать
MaxDukov
@MaxDukov
впишусь в проект как SRE/DevOps.
тут уж скорее не ИБ, а программирование.
требование пароль != имя пользователя вполне логичное. Здесь Вам привели пример кода на С и Паскале, код на вход получает имя пользователя и пароль.
в начале имя пользователя проверяется на отсутствие запрещенных символов, потом аналогично проверяется пароль, потом происходит сравнение имени и пароля. Все три проверки завершаются с кодом 1 в случае неудачи.
отдельно есть функция Hash, которая вычисляет какой-то хэш из пароля. Рискну предположить, что авторы ожидают, что Вы руками посчитаете хэши для указанных пользователей (для их имен) и сравните с записями в "базе пользователей".
ИМХО дичь, но я слышал что в том-же железнодорожном на ИБ развлекаются подобным на лабах.
Ответ написан
Комментировать
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ы